§ 33-26-7-2 — Discovery

Notwithstanding representation by the office of the attorney general, the duty of discovery is on the parties to the judicial proceeding. [Pre-2004 Recodification Citation: 33-3-5-14.2.]

Legislative History

As added by P.L.98-2004, SEC.5.
